The Origins of Heels Dance

Now let’s talk about where heels dance originated from and how it has evolved over time.

Heels dance, also known as stiletto dance or high heel dance, has its origins in the world of dance and fashion. It emerged as a form of expression in the 1980s and gained popularity through music videos and performances by artists such as Madonna and Beyoncé.

The origins of heels dance can be traced back to various cultural influences. It draws inspiration from dance styles like jazz, hip-hop, and contemporary dance. Additionally, it incorporates elements of runway modeling and voguing, a dance style that originated in the LGBTQ+ ballroom scene. These diverse influences have shaped heels dance into a unique and dynamic art form.

Over time, heels dance has evolved to become more than just a dance style. It has become a movement that celebrates self-expression, confidence, and empowerment. Heels dance classes and workshops have sprung up around the world, providing a platform for individuals to explore their femininity and express themselves through movement.

Popular Heel Techniques

To master popular heel techniques, you’ll need to practice precise footwork and perfect your balance. Heels dance techniques require a combination of strength, flexibility, and style. Here are three popular heel moves that can take your dancing to the next level:

1. Stiletto Stomp: This move involves stomping your heels on the ground, creating a powerful and dramatic sound. It requires strong leg muscles and precise timing to execute it with confidence.

2. Heel Pivot: This move involves pivoting on your heels while maintaining a steady upper body. It adds flair and elegance to your dance routine and requires good balance and control.

3. Heel Clicks: This move involves jumping and clicking your heels together mid-air. It adds a playful and energetic element to your dance performance and requires coordination and agility.

Tips for Mastering Heels

If you want to master advanced heel techniques, it’s essential to practice consistently and focus on refining your technique. To help you improve your skills and become a confident heel dancer, here are some tips to consider:

1. Mastering balance:
– Practice standing and walking in heels regularly to improve your balance and stability.
– Engage your core muscles to maintain a strong and centered posture while dancing.
– Gradually increase the height of your heels to challenge your balance and build confidence.

2. Building strength:
– Incorporate exercises that target your leg muscles, such as squats and lunges, to build strength and endurance.
– Include calf raises and ankle exercises to improve your ankle stability and prevent injuries.
– Flexibility training, such as stretching and yoga, will help you achieve fluid movements and enhance your overall performance.

By consistently practicing these tips, you will develop better control over your movements, increase your stamina, and ultimately master advanced heel techniques.

How to Choose the Right Heels for Dancing

When choosing heels for dancing, it’s important to consider factors such as comfort, stability, and style. The right pair of heels can enhance your performance and make you feel confident on the dance floor.

To choose the right shoe, start by selecting a heel height that you are comfortable with. Beginners may want to start with a lower heel and gradually work their way up. Look for heels with a secure ankle strap or a snug fit to ensure stability during your dance moves. Additionally, opt for heels with cushioning or padding to provide comfort throughout your dance routine.

Taking care of your heels is essential to ensure their longevity and performance. After each dance session, wipe your heels with a soft cloth to remove any dirt or sweat. Avoid exposing them to extreme temperatures or wet conditions, as this can damage the material. Store your heels in a cool and dry place, away from direct sunlight. Regularly check for any signs of wear and tear, and have them repaired or replaced if needed.

Famous Heels Dance Performances and Choreographers

Now that you’ve learned some tips for beginners in heels dance, let’s explore some famous heels dance performances and influential choreographers. These individuals have made significant contributions to the world of dance and have showcased the power and artistry of dancing in heels.

Here is a table highlighting some famous heels dance performances and the choreographers behind them:

PerformanceChoreographer
Beyoncé’s “Single Ladies”Frank Gatson
Lady Gaga’s “Bad Romance”Laurieann Gibson
Britney Spears’ “Toxic”Brian Friedman
Jennifer Lopez’s Super Bowl Halftime ShowParris Goebel

Each of these performances has captivated audiences with their unique blend of choreography, music, and fierce heel-wearing dancers. From Beyoncé’s iconic moves in “Single Ladies” to Lady Gaga’s theatrical performance in “Bad Romance,” these artists have pushed the boundaries of what can be achieved in heels dance.

The choreographers behind these performances have played a crucial role in shaping the heels dance genre. Frank Gatson, Laurieann Gibson, Brian Friedman, and Parris Goebel are all renowned for their innovative and dynamic choreography, which has influenced countless dancers and choreographers.

What Should I Wear Besides Heels When Practicing Heels Dance?

When practicing heels dance, it’s important to wear more than just heels. Consider alternative footwear options like dance sneakers or jazz shoes for comfort and safety. Proper clothing, like leggings or shorts, allows for easier movement and flexibility.

Are There Any Specific Safety Precautions to Keep in Mind While Dancing in Heels?

When dancing in heels, it’s important to take safety precautions to avoid common injuries. Start by wearing shoes with good support and ankle stability. Practice proper posture and alignment to prevent falls.
